November in Mikulov, Czech Republic brings a notable transition into the heart of autumn, characterized by a maximum temperature of 18°C (65°F) and an average of 7°C (44°F). As the month progresses, temperatures dip, occasionally reaching a minimum of -6°C (22°F). This shift is accompanied by damp conditions, with 44 mm (1.7 in) of precipitation spread across approximately 8 days, leading to a high humidity level of 90%. November and January exhibit notable differences in weather patterns. November experiences milder conditions with average temperatures around 7°C (44°F) and a maximum of 18°C (65°F), while January tends to be colder, with an average of 1°C (33°F) and a minimum of -13°C (9°F). Precipitation is slightly higher in November at 44 mm (1.7 in) compared to 31 mm (1.2 in) in January, though both months see about 8 days of rain.
